Overview

what is MCP Server Demo?

MCP Server Demo is a demonstration project that showcases how to run a server using the MCP framework, providing examples of JSON-RPC requests and responses.

how to use MCP Server Demo?

To use the MCP Server Demo, you can run the server by executing the command mcp run server.py in your terminal. You can then interact with the server using JSON-RPC formatted requests.

key features of MCP Server Demo?

  • Demonstrates how to initialize a server with JSON-RPC.
  • Provides examples of various RPC calls such as ping and tool listing.
  • Shows how to handle errors in RPC calls.

use cases of MCP Server Demo?

  1. Learning how to set up a server using the MCP framework.
  2. Understanding JSON-RPC communication between clients and servers.
  3. Testing and debugging server interactions in development mode.
